Transaction 6673e59cc3cb616f303225f22907c21b6589b5fd21ed54a327638c2884a450a9

2 Input
2 Outputs
  • 6673e59cc3cb616f303225f22907c21b6589b5fd21ed54a327638c2884a450a9:0
  • value  303300
    address  18GgPhXZnmVjb67Yp6P3fNwmGSgjsvXcWN
  • 6673e59cc3cb616f303225f22907c21b6589b5fd21ed54a327638c2884a450a9:1
  • value  1000403
    address  352ERK9DRahBSbehnE5eFSvCUMafo4VgEL